When Your Audi A3 Key Fob Stops Working
If your Audi key fob remote stops functioning, it could be time to replace it. Auto locksmiths are an excellent alternative to car dealerships for ordering and cutting new keys. They also have reasonable rates.
The majority of modern vehicles are equipped with smart keys which contain transponder chips with unique security codes. These chips force the vehicle to start only with the right key.

Ignition key
The ignition key is among the most crucial components of your Audi A3 car. The ignition key is a black key with transponder chips. These chips disable the immobiliser of your vehicle and allow you to start it. If you lose your key, you'll need to replace it. To accomplish this, you'll need to purchase a replacement from the dealer or an experienced auto locksmith. A professional locksmith can cut the key and assist you program it to your vehicle, which will make it work correctly.

Keyless entry system
We've all lost our keys at some point, putting them on the counter at the coffee shop while we sip a drink, not putting them in the ignition as we get out of the car, or putting them in the driver's seat. Most drivers can easily call their local locksmith and have a spare made. Unlike traditional metal keys, Audi's advanced key fobs include an immobilizer chip which prevents you from starting your car without the appropriate code. While a locksmith could open the lock and make you a replacement key, they won't be able to program it for your Audi.
Audi's Advanced Key Technology allows you to start your car from a distance and open the door. This might seem like a small benefit, but it's useful when you are loading your groceries or other gear into the car, or when you do not want to have your gloves be removed. To program an additional Audi key you need to hit the unlock button on the remote fob and hold it for a few seconds. The lights should flash after which the doors will be locked after 10 seconds to confirm program is completed. Repeat the process for each additional key you want to program.
